The Radioddity GM-30 Plus GMRS Handheld Radio is a versatile communication device featuring up to 1,000 channels, a long-range transmission capability of up to 15 miles, and a robust 2500mAh battery. It includes GPS tracking for enhanced coordination and a user-friendly one-click frequency copy feature, making it ideal for outdoor enthusiasts and team operations.

Impressive Features at This Price Point!
The Radioddity GM-30 Plus really packs a lot of value at a reasonable price point! For my daughter & son-in-law being new to GMRS (and radio in general) I felt the GM-30 Plus looked like a solid choice and found this to be very true.Pros: Easy to use/navigate functions, good RX/TX audio, sensitive RX across multiple bands including ham, public safety (analog only), weather, etc., GPS location sharing with other GM-30 Plus radios, USB-C charging, easy to read display, 10 zones for memory management, solid 'real' radio feel in the hand...it's just a really good radio!Cons: Only a few little niggles about this radio in my eyes: battery life seems to be a little shorter than I would expect even with settings tweaked to maximize battery life and the fact that when selecting a zone it is tied to BOTH A&B sides of the radio so you are restricted to only listening to different memory channels within the same zone on each side of the radio. Neither of these are deal-killers, but be aware.Overall the Radioddity GM-30 Plus is a very solid & very capable radio that I would recommend to any GMRS user, new or experienced.
